solve for:x square-2(a square+b square)x+(a square-b square)square=0

Expert Answer:
Equation can be reduced to
x2 - ((a - b)2 + (a + b)2)x + (a-b)2(a+b)2 = 0
x( x - (a-b)2) - (a+b)2 (x - (a-b)2) = 0
(x - (a-b)2)(x - (a+b)2) = 0
x = (a-b)2 , (a+b)2
